Features to Look for in a Pickleball Backpack

Essential Backpack Features for Pickleball Enthusiasts

When searching for the perfect pickleball backpack, it's crucial to consider features that cater to both convenience and functionality. A well-chosen backpack will help organize your gear, ensuring you're always prepared, whether it's for a casual match or competitive play. Here's what to keep an eye out for:
  • Main Compartment and Pockets: The main compartment should be spacious enough to accommodate multiple pickleball paddles, such as the selkirk core or crbn pro paddles. Additional pockets, including a small pocket for personal items like keys or smartphones, will enhance the organization's efforts.
  • Storage for Specific Pickleball Gear: A pickleball backpack from brands like Franklin Sports or a pickleball sling should include a designated paddle bag section to protect your paddles. Consider backpacks with a dedicated compartment for pickleball balls or a shoe compartment, making sure your footwear stays separate from other gear. Check out these pickleball bags with shoe compartments for the ideal balance of style and function.
  • Design and Accessibility: Look for pickleball bags with multiple compartments and pockets, making it easy to access and manage your belongings. Features like a fence hook can come in handy at the court to keep your bag off the ground and organized.
  • Comfort and Durability: Prioritize comfort by selecting backpacks with adjustable, padded straps, beneficial for long-lasting use. Durable material is a must, as it ensures your backpack withstands the rigors of your pickleball tour and beyond.
  • Hydration and Extras: A water bottle pocket is essential for staying hydrated during matches. Additionally, consider extra features, like a designated space for a pickleball sling or other sports accessories that might save room.

Comparing Different Types of Pickleball Backpacks

Exploring Various Pickleball Backpack Options

Choosing the ideal pickleball bag is essential for organizing and protecting your gear. From exploring different types to finding the best match for your style and needs, it's crucial to understand what each type brings to the table.
  • Traditional Backpack: These are perfect for those who prefer a bag with extensive storage. They often come with multiple compartments, including pockets for smaller items like your pickleball paddle and water bottle. The Selkirk Core is a notable mention in this category, with padded straps providing comfort during transport.
  • Sling Bag: The pickleball sling bag is an excellent choice if you want convenience and easy access. It typically offers enough space for a paddle and a few essential items. This option is lighter than traditional backpacks, making it a favorite for casual games or tours.
  • Pro Team Backpack: For those seeking a professional touch, pro team bags offer the best functionality and style. They come with specialized compartments, such as a dedicated shoe compartment, and are often used by top players. Their sleek designs align with professional standards while ensuring maximum usability.
  • Paddle Bag: For players focused on protecting their pickleball paddles, paddle bags are ideal. They offer snug holds for paddles, reducing damage risk during transport, though they don't provide much space for additional gear.
  • Pickleball Tour Bag: For the avid traveler, the tour bag is a great option, combining large capacity with high durability. Designed for those who carry all their gear, these bags often feature specialized pockets alongside a main compartment suitable for tournament travel.
When comparing these options, consider the volume of gear you typically carry, from paddles to accessories. Your choice should reflect your playing frequency and storage needs. Balancing between a pickleball backpack, sling, or tour bag will ensure you're equipped with the right gear every match.
